Transtec DSS Version: 5.0.DB49000000.3278 with some NAS volumes and some iSCSI volumes.

Following a restart, all the NFS shares of my NAS are now unavailable.

# showmount -e 150.2.39.9
mount clntudp_create: RPC: Port mapper failure - RPC: Unable to receive

# rpcinfo -p 150.2.39.9
rpcinfo: can't contact portmapper: RPC: Remote system error - Connection refused

There's NO firewall between the clients and the DSS.

On the Web interface, in Configuration/Nas setting, "Use NFS" is checked, as well as on the shares. There's no IP restriction in place.

If I uncheck "Use NFS" and Apply : it takes 2 seconds. When I recheck the box and Apply, the web interface waits and waits and waits for a few minutes then stops (as if after a timeout) and the problem is still there : NO nfs.

The number of nfsd is set at the default: 64. The DSS has 18Gb of RAM.

The shares are accessible via samba and the content is perfectly normal. I attempted a Repair via the Extended Tools and rebooted, still nothing.

It looks like the nfs daemons and/or portmap fail to start, but I have no way to know why: nothing appears in the Event Viewer. No message, nothing.
